The Icelandic-Chinese singer, songwriter, and multi-instrumentalist has carved out a unique space in the music industry with her blend of jazz-pop, bossa nova, and classical influences.

Starting her career on reality competitions like Ísland Got Talent and The Voice Iceland, Laufey gained recognition with her debut EP “Typical of Me” released in 2021. Her distinctive voice and fresh take on modern pop-jazz have resonated with audiences of all ages, leading to hits like “Falling Behind” and “Lover Girl.”

In 2024, Laufey achieved a significant milestone by winning her first Grammy Award for Best Traditional Pop Vocal Album. Her album “Bewitched” received critical acclaim, solidifying her position as a rising star in the music industry.
